Is Advanced Battery's $20M Acquisition a Complete Fabrication?

Variant View Research submits:

In our previous report explaining why we are short Advanced Battery Technologies (ABAT), we claimed that ABAT spent $20 million to acquire a company linked to the Chairman without disclosing the relationship. Further research confirms that the truth is even more nefarious than we initially believed. The target company was not only related, but appears to be a company that ABAT had already acquired in 2008 for $1 million. The announcement of a new acquisition appears to be a fabrication allowing Chairman Fu to funnel $20 million of shareholder funds out of the company into his own pocket. We also learned of disturbing allegations by the CEO of the company acquired in 2008. That individual alleges that ABAT's Chairman threatened his life in retaliation for a lawsuit over $600,000 worth of ABAT shares.
